WebbA number of newspapers existed in Randolph County before the birth of The Randolph Leader on Sept. 14, 1892 - going back almost 40 years to The Louina Eagle in 1853. In operation as early as 1856 was The American Eagle in Wedowee.. When Randolph County was established in 1832, Wedowee wasn’t the first county seat. That was a community referred to as Triplett’s Ferry (later called Blake’s Ferry), which was 10 miles west of Wedowee on the Tallapoosa River.
